How they compare

Thailand currently reports 560.79 t against 6.25 t in Morocco, a difference of 554.54 t.

That makes Thailand's figure about 89.7 times Morocco's.

Across all 8 years both countries report, Thailand has been ahead every year.

Morocco ranks 3rd and Thailand ranks 1st of 43 countries.

Thailand has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The FAOSTAT Pesticides Trade domain contains data on internationally traded pesticides (values and quantities). Data are sourced from international and national trade statistics, predominantly from UN COMTRADE (from 1990 onwards) or from national country trade tapes (1961-1990). Data for the period 1961-1989 cover only Import and Export values (FAOSTAT element codes 5622 and 5922). Data from 1990 onwards also include Import and Export quantities (codes 5610 and 5910) and include a complete time-series for Pesticides (total). The domain contains information on the trade of pesticides products in either: a) finished forms and/or packaging; or b) separate chemically-defined compounds relevant to the Rotterdam Convention on the Prior Informed Consent Procedure for Certain Hazardous Chemicals and Pesticides in International Trade.
